The Michelangelo Hotel | Johannesburg

Johannesburg’s upscale Sandton neighborhood is the city's business center where many major international companies house their headquarters. Its heart is Nelson Mandela Square with its large, six-meter sculpture of the country’s first democratically elected president. The Michelangelo, a retreat in the square's bustle, overlooks this leafy enclave. The Renaissance-style hotel is venerated for its easy access to the neighborhood’s shopping, dining and entertainment, many located in the adjacent square. Guests can take advantage of a fitness center with personal trainers, a sauna and heated indoor pool. The spa is acclaimed, especially for its grass-covered sundeck. Expert but unobtrusive service has long made the hotel a leading choice for travelers.
